Address

DNB5shrQneEDYHMfxUXBaSkFefnLDQVhYiCopy

Total Received

200659.760374 XVG

Total Sent

56985.559283 XVG

№ Transactions

26

Final Balance

143674.201091 XVG

Transactions
Filter